For the last 40 years, music festivals have been a vital part of the Russian River community, and the Russian River Jazz & Blues Festival now ranks amongst the oldest music festivals in North America, alongside groundbreaking events like the Newport Folk Festival and Monterey Jazz Festival. The inaugural festival in 1976 was launched to boost tourism for the Guerneville region and was headlined by jazz great Dizzy Gillespie. The list of past performers includes a who’s who of musical legends B.B. King, George Benson, Buddy Guy, Etta James, and the Count Basie Orchestra – as well as contemporary acts The Doobie Brothers, Gary Clark, Jr., Kenny “Babyface” Edmonds, Trombone Shorty and Boz Scaggs.
